rockchip: video: Add a video-output driver
Some rockchip SoCs include video output (VOP). Add a driver to support this. It can output via a display driver (UCLASS_DISPLAY) and currently HDMI and eDP are supported. Signed-off-by: Simon Glass <sjg@chromium.org>

+/**
+ * rk_display_init() - Try to enable the given display device
+ *
+ * This function performs many steps:
+ * - Finds the display device being referenced by @ep_node
+ * - Puts the VOP's ID into its uclass platform data
+ * - Probes the device to set it up
+ * - Reads the EDID timing information
+ * - Sets up the VOP clocks, etc. for the selected pixel clock and display mode
+ * - Enables the display (the display device handles this and will do different
+ * things depending on the display type)
+ * - Tells the uclass about the display resolution so that the console will
+ * appear correctly
+ *
+ * @dev: VOP device that we want to connect to the display
+ * @fbbase: Frame buffer address
+ * @l2bpp Log2 of bits-per-pixels for the display
+ * @ep_node: Device tree node to process - this is the offset of an endpoint
+ * node within the VOP's 'port' list.
+ * @return 0 if OK, -ve if something went wrong
+ */
